Need help! I was at a stop light yesterday and once the light turned green I went, then my bike shut off. I found out that my oil plug came off. I bolted it back on but now my bike won't start. I checked my spark plug and it's good, checked my vacuum and carb and they're all fine. It starts sometimes for only like 2-3 seconds then dies again. I can't even try to keep it alive with the throttle. Any thoughts?

Greetings:

Pauly's simple, quick diagnostic test is the right call. When the plug came out, the engine was inhaling and exhaling a TON of ambient air. Without the cooling effect of the fuel mist, the top end can overheat in just a few seconds, cooking your bore/ring interface and reducing compression to levels below combustion.

Empty the carb out via the bolt on the bowl, ensure its refilled, then kick to the high heavens for a while. Same thing happened to one of my first builds. I was so excited to use a pump plug/blank, and took off with out using something to hold it in. I got about 2 blocks and found the plug near my engine mount. I had a heck of a time getting it to run again, but after draining the bowl and turning my kicker leg into a wind mill she fired up and stayed on. It was doing exactly like you're describing. It'll start for a few seconds but not well and will die shortly after.
Doing a compression test can't hurt, just be sure to use a good tester.

Found out what my problem was. There's a scratch on my cyclinder and piston and the top piston ring was stuck where the scratch was. Bottom ring was okay though. I free'd the top ring and used a piece of sandpaper to open up where it got stuck in to ensure that the ring moves freely and now it seems fine. I was gonna try to put it back together but it was getting late and I didn't have my honda bond cause a friend borrowed it a few days ago but I'm going to pick it up from him after I finish work. Do you think it's still runnable?

It looks to me like something got sucked up into the cylinder through the transfer port and hung on to the side of the piston on the way up. You better find out what it was. You can't run that like it is.
Needs a re-bore and new parts.

That's a gouge from a foreign body right there. There is a nice ding or two in the top of that piston. Even if you honed that up a bunch you will have basically no compression. For what you would pay to fix that cylinder I bet a new top end would be the right fix. I would be digging around in that crank case to find what ever did that. Maybe vacuum it all out.
